版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、燕山大學課程設(shè)計說明書題目:循環(huán)碼計數(shù)器學院(系):電氣工程學院年級專業(yè):10 級電力系統(tǒng)及其自動化學 號:100103030157學生姓名:指導教師:呂宏詩 張強教師職稱:實驗師 實驗師1 / 16燕山大學課程設(shè)計(論文)任務書院(系):電氣工程學院 基層教學單位:電子實驗中心學號100103030157 學生姓名鄭旭然 專業(yè)(班級) 電自力動系化統(tǒng)及3其班設(shè)計題目循環(huán)碼計數(shù)器設(shè) 計 技 術(shù) 參 數(shù)設(shè)計一個 4 位循環(huán)碼計數(shù)器 帶進位,且進位用指示燈表示轉(zhuǎn)換狀態(tài): 0000-0001-0011-0010-0110-0111-0101-0100-1100-1101 -1111-1110-101
2、0-1011-1001-1000-0000 狀態(tài)是 1000 時,有進位設(shè) 計 要 求用指示燈表示各位輸出用數(shù)碼管顯示相應 16 種狀態(tài)碼 當有進位時,蜂鳴器蜂鳴 3 秒提示工 作 量學會使用 Max+PlusII 軟件和實驗箱;獨立完成電路設(shè)計,編程下載、連接電路和調(diào)試;參加答辯并書寫任務書。工 作 計 劃了解 EDA的基本知識,學習使用軟件 Max+PlusII ,下發(fā)任務書,開始電路 設(shè)計;學習使用實驗箱,繼續(xù)電路設(shè)計; 完成電路設(shè)計;編程下載、連接電路、調(diào)試和驗收; 答辯并書寫任務書。參 考 資 料數(shù)字電子技術(shù)基礎(chǔ) . 閻石主編 . 高等教育出版社 . EDA課程設(shè)計 B指導書 .指導
3、教師簽字 呂宏詩 張強基層教學單位主任簽字 金海龍說明:此表一式四份,學生、指導教師、基層教學單位、系部各一份。目錄第一章引言4第二章設(shè)計說明42.1 格雷碼介紹42.2 設(shè)計思路52.3 模塊介紹62.4 真值表 10第三章原理圖 11第四章波形仿真圖 12第五章管腳鎖定及硬件連線13第六章心得體會 14參考文獻 15第一章 引言EDA技術(shù),就是以大規(guī)模可編程邏輯器件為設(shè)計載體,以硬件描述語言為系統(tǒng)邏輯 描述的主要表達方式,以計算機、大規(guī)??删幊踢壿嬈骷拈_發(fā)軟件以及實驗開發(fā)系統(tǒng) 為設(shè)計工具通過有關(guān)的開發(fā)軟件,自動完成用軟件的方式設(shè)計的電子系統(tǒng)到硬件系統(tǒng)的 邏輯編譯、邏輯化簡、邏輯分割、邏輯
4、綜合以及優(yōu)化、邏輯布局布線、邏輯仿真,直至 完成對于特定目標芯片的適配編譯、邏輯映射、編程下載等工作,最終形成電子系統(tǒng)或 專用集成芯片的一門新技術(shù)。MAX+plus開發(fā)系統(tǒng)是 EDA的開發(fā)軟件, ,該系統(tǒng)將數(shù)字電路設(shè)計成在一個環(huán)境內(nèi), 允許多種輸入方式輸入設(shè)計邏輯文件,經(jīng)過系統(tǒng)編譯、綜合等操作,對于設(shè)計進行功能 模擬,對數(shù)字電路的設(shè)計實現(xiàn)同步模擬分析,延時時間分析、編譯、最后將編譯好的電 路分配到一個或者多個器件中。設(shè)計過程包括:設(shè)計輸入,設(shè)計處理,設(shè)計校驗以及器 件編程。第二章 設(shè)計說明2 1 格雷碼211 格雷碼介紹 將一定位數(shù)的數(shù)碼按一定的規(guī)律排列起來表示特定對象,稱為代碼或編碼,將形成
5、 這種代碼所遵循的規(guī)則稱為碼制。格雷碼是一種較常用的碼制。格雷碼也成為循環(huán)碼,是一種無權(quán)碼,其特點是任意 兩組相鄰代碼之間只有一位不同,每一位代碼以固定的周期循環(huán),循環(huán)碼計數(shù)時每次狀 態(tài)轉(zhuǎn)換只有一位發(fā)生變化,可靠性高。典型格雷碼與二進制碼的對照表如圖所示:編碼順序自然二進制碼格雷碼0000000001000100012001000113001100104010001105010101116011001017011101008100011009100111011010101111111011111012110010101311011011141110100115111110002-121.2 格
6、雷碼轉(zhuǎn)換二進制碼格雷碼 ( 編碼 ) :從右邊第一位起,依次將每一位與左邊一位異或( XOR),作為對應格雷碼該位的值,最左邊一位不變(相當于左邊是0);格雷碼二進制碼 ( 解碼) :從左邊第二位起 ,將每位與左邊一位解碼后的值異或,作為該位解碼后的值(最左邊一位依然不變) 。2 2 設(shè)計思路由設(shè)計技術(shù)參數(shù)可知,本設(shè)計需要完成對十六種狀態(tài)碼的計數(shù),計數(shù)器的最大計數(shù)容量為 16,故可以以一個集成四位二進制加法計數(shù)器74161 為基礎(chǔ), 借助二進制碼和格雷碼的轉(zhuǎn)換關(guān)系,設(shè)計循環(huán)碼計數(shù)器。74161 為 16 進制計數(shù)器, 上升沿觸發(fā)。 輸入時鐘脈沖 CLK,輸出端將實現(xiàn) 0000-1111 的循環(huán)
7、計數(shù), 并在 1111時輸出進位輸出。 將 74161四位輸出端通過門電路的鏈接, 幾個 實現(xiàn)普通二進制到格雷碼的轉(zhuǎn)換。將轉(zhuǎn)換后的格雷碼作為循環(huán)計數(shù)模塊的輸出。循環(huán)計數(shù)模塊的輸出,用來控制數(shù)碼管和LED等的工作狀態(tài)。74160 為 10 進制計數(shù)器, 上升沿觸發(fā)。 輸入時鐘脈沖 CLK,輸出端將實現(xiàn)計數(shù)功能, 通過其同步置數(shù)端實現(xiàn)進制轉(zhuǎn)換,以控制蜂鳴器的蜂鳴時間。2 3 模塊介紹23.1 計數(shù)模塊2-274161。如圖所示,計數(shù)模塊的基本芯片為一個集成同步十六進制加法計數(shù)器序號CLKRD'LD'EP ET工作狀態(tài)1×0×××復位210
8、215;×預置數(shù)3111 1正常計數(shù)4×11× 0保持,且 C=05×110 1保持2-3 74161 功能表說明:74161 的清零端是異步的,當清零端有效(RD' =0)時,不論其他功能端為何種狀態(tài),計數(shù)器都將復位,返回 QDQCQBQA=0000;當 RD' =1, LD'=0 時,計數(shù)器處于預置數(shù)狀態(tài),之后的第一個CLK信號的上升沿,將預置輸入端加載的數(shù)據(jù)送入計數(shù)器,有 QDQCQBQA=DCBA;只有當置數(shù)清零端無效( RD' =LD'=1)且使能端有效( EP=ET=1)時,計數(shù)器才能正常計數(shù),在每個
9、CLK的上升沿,計數(shù)值加 1;當 RD' =LD' =1,并且 EP任意, ET=0 時,計數(shù)器處于保持狀態(tài),但進位信號C=0;當 RD' =LD' =1,并且 EP=0,ET=1時,計數(shù)器處于保持狀態(tài),此時進位信號C 取決于所保持的計數(shù)狀態(tài)值。23.2 數(shù)碼管顯示模塊 數(shù)碼管顯示模塊連接循環(huán)碼計數(shù)器的四個輸出端,指示輸出的十六種狀態(tài)碼(四 位二進制狀態(tài)碼) 。2-4圖為四個十進制靜態(tài)數(shù)碼管的位控端,將他們接入高電平選中;2-5此圖為四個靜態(tài)數(shù)碼管的段控信號,其中 D1C1B1A1分別接到計數(shù)器輸出端 QDQBQCQ上A,其他的輸出均接到低電平,以保證數(shù)碼管在任
10、意時刻只有1和 0 兩種數(shù)字出現(xiàn)。2 3.3 指示燈模塊2-6指示燈接入循環(huán)計數(shù)器的輸出端QDQCQBQ和A進位輸出端 RCO,指示燈 DCBA分別用來表示四個輸出的點評信號,與數(shù)碼管匹配;指示燈R 用來顯示進位情況,每當有進位 輸出時,燈亮。23.4 蜂鳴模塊2-7上圖為蜂鳴器觸發(fā)電路,其主電路為一塊集成同步十進制加法計數(shù)器74160,他的功能表與 74161 完全相同, 如圖 3-3 所示, 唯一不同的是它的計數(shù)容量為十。 本模塊中, 此十進制計數(shù)器改為了四進制。計數(shù)器的使能端連接到循環(huán)碼計數(shù)器的進位輸出端RCO,當循環(huán)碼計數(shù)器有進位輸出時,蜂鳴開始, 74160 的使能端有效 (ET=E
11、P=1),清零端和置數(shù)端無效 (RD'=LD'=1), 此時 74160 處于計數(shù)狀態(tài)。計數(shù)器的初始狀態(tài)為0000,之后當時鐘輸入 CLK1 的第三個上升沿來臨時,計數(shù)輸出端狀態(tài)為 0011 時, 74160 的置數(shù)端有效。蜂鳴停止,使能端無 效,清零端有效,將計數(shù)器清零,等待下一次觸發(fā) 。2 4 真值表InputsOutputsCLKLDNCLRNENPENTQDQCQBQADCBARCO01111000000010010001101000101011001111000100110101011110011011110111100000000000100110010011001
12、110101010011001101111111101010101110011000000000000000000000010111112111131111411115111161111711118111191111101111111111121111131111141111151111161111第三章 原理圖3-1原理圖簡介:時鐘輸入端 CLK的頻率為 0.25HZ,時鐘輸入端 CLK1的頻率為 1HZ,當試驗箱開關(guān)閉 合后,循環(huán)碼計數(shù)器開始計數(shù),響應位的LED和數(shù)碼管分別點亮和出現(xiàn)示數(shù)。當計數(shù)達到 16 時,進位輸出端輸出高電平,進位信號燈點亮, 74160 開始工作,進行計數(shù),同時 輸
13、出高電平, 觸發(fā)蜂鳴器。 當 CLK1連續(xù)輸入三個脈沖信號后, 蜂鳴器停止蜂鳴。 這時蜂 鳴器剛剛蜂鳴了三秒。第三章 波形仿真圖4-1波形仿真圖簡介:如圖所示為循環(huán)碼計數(shù)器的波形仿真圖。圖上顯示出,當兩個輸入脈沖信號符合頻率三倍的關(guān)系, 這就保證了蜂鳴器的蜂鳴時間固定這個要求。DCBA為循環(huán)碼計數(shù)器的四個輸出端,它們隨著脈沖信號的變化規(guī)律符合真值表所列的狀態(tài),同時在計數(shù) 16 個時, 進位輸出為高電平。因此設(shè)計符合課題要求。第五章 管腳鎖定及硬件連線鎖定部件管腳名稱鎖定部件管腳名稱CLK173CLK1174D1127A2144D2128A3147D3131A4148D4132A15C1133B
14、14C2134C13C3135D12C4136R16B1139ODS194B2140ODS295B3141ODS396B4142ODS497A1143DD38第六章 心得體會為期一個星期的 EDA課程設(shè)計即將結(jié)束,雖然時間并不很長,但是卻讓我學到了很 多東西。這周的課程設(shè)計一開始,由兩位實驗指導老師給我們講解了EDA技術(shù)的涵義、特點以及數(shù)字系統(tǒng)的設(shè)計方法和試驗箱的適用。然后我拿到了分配的設(shè)計題目循環(huán)碼計 數(shù)器。剛剛接到這個課題覺得一頭霧水,尤其是題目要求中的蜂鳴器、狀態(tài)碼等等很少 接觸的名詞更讓人不知從何下手了。于是第一天我并沒有開始實質(zhì)性的設(shè)計工作,而是 把手中的設(shè)計指導書和老師講的內(nèi)容學習
15、了一遍,大概對需要做的事情有了些了解,同 時熟悉了一下 MAX+plus的應用。 我對 EDA課程設(shè)計的初步認識就是通過對集成芯片的 編程,來實現(xiàn)一些電路功能,即完成軟件對硬件的控制。頭腦里對要做的事情有了些概念之后,便和所學的知識聯(lián)系起來。數(shù)電中學習過有 關(guān)計數(shù)器的知識,循環(huán)碼計數(shù)器是將通常用的十六進制計數(shù)器進行一些改變使其輸出以 格雷碼的形式體現(xiàn)出來的計數(shù)器。根據(jù)題目的要求,我使用了一片 74161 實現(xiàn)循環(huán)計數(shù) 功能,一片 74160 實現(xiàn)了電路進位輸出控制蜂鳴器蜂鳴的功能。同時利用試驗箱的靜態(tài) 數(shù)碼管和 LED等將計數(shù)器的輸出狀態(tài)表示出來。雖然我設(shè)計的電路與其實現(xiàn)的功能都相對簡單, 不
16、過這個電路從接到題目、 構(gòu)思框 架、進行設(shè)計、仿真波形、調(diào)試電路到最后全部功能的實現(xiàn),也是經(jīng)過了非常認真的思 考和多次的實踐的。通過這次課程設(shè)計,我初步掌握了MAX+plus的使用方法,成功使用它進行了一次可編程邏輯器件的設(shè)計;加強了對數(shù)字邏輯電路知識的掌握;提高了動 手實踐能力和獨自解決問題的能力;并且體會到了掌握知識技能要從理論和實踐兩方面 入手,雙管齊下,兩邊都不能放松。我以后也會珍惜這次難得經(jīng)驗,不斷學習,爭取熟 練掌握該軟件平臺的使用,從而更好地利用該軟件完成自己的各種設(shè)計,爭取成為一個 技術(shù)過硬的人才。最后還要謝謝指導老師的耐心教導,在原則性問題上面他們很嚴格,對每個人都很 公平,當我遇到困難的時候他們很耐心的幫助我解決,給我們營造了一個良好的學習環(huán) 境。參考文獻1 常丹華 數(shù)字電子技術(shù)基礎(chǔ) . 電子工業(yè)出版社 . ( P202-P214)2 周蓮蓮 鄭兆兆 陳白 EDA課程設(shè)計 B指導書 .(P1)3 閻石主編 . 數(shù)字電子技術(shù)基礎(chǔ)
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 小區(qū)車輛合同范例
- 大學走讀租房合同范例
- 光伏項目聯(lián)營合同范例
- 天津渤海職業(yè)技術(shù)學院《教育行政管理》2023-2024學年第一學期期末試卷
- 分揀業(yè)務外包合同范例
- 電子商務運營與管理考試題
- 中英文勞務合同合同范例
- 預防醫(yī)學模擬考試題(含參考答案)
- 工地承包電纜合同范例
- 模具加承攬合同范例
- 2024年河南省中職對口升學高考語文試題真題(解析版)
- 《食品行業(yè)ERP應用》課件
- 41-降低懸挑式卸料平臺安全隱患發(fā)生率 棗莊華廈(4:3定稿)
- 西安交通大學《臨床流行病學》2023-2024學年第一學期期末試卷
- 2024年中考語文試題分類匯編:基礎(chǔ)知識綜合(教師版)
- 廣告色彩與視覺傳達考核試卷
- 期末測試卷(一)2024-2025學年 人教版PEP英語五年級上冊(含答案含聽力原文無聽力音頻)
- 2023-2024學年廣東省深圳市南山區(qū)八年級(上)期末英語試卷
- 期末 (試題) -2024-2025學年人教PEP版(2024)英語三年級上冊
- 漢服娃衣創(chuàng)意設(shè)計與制作智慧樹知到期末考試答案章節(jié)答案2024年四川文化產(chǎn)業(yè)職業(yè)學院
- 中醫(yī)跨文化傳播智慧樹知到期末考試答案章節(jié)答案2024年浙江中醫(yī)藥大學
評論
0/150
提交評論